About aluminum;zinc;oxocopper;bis(oxygen(2-))
aluminum;zinc;oxocopper;bis(oxygen(2-)) (PubChem CID 159064720) has the molecular formula AlCuO3Zn+
and a molecular weight of 203.91 g/mol. Its IUPAC name is aluminum;zinc;oxocopper;bis(oxygen(2-)).
